The Browns Get A Big Road Win Despite Baker Mayfield Not Being Able To Throw It Into The Ocean From A BoatOhios Tate10/03/2021 9:00 PMFacebook Icon15browns+ 1 TagsOhios Tate10/03/2021 9:00 PMFacebook Icon15